Share via


Metrische gegevens van Azure Opslaganalyse (klassiek)

Op 9 januari 2024 worden Opslaganalyse metrische gegevens, ook wel klassieke metrische gegevens genoemd, buiten gebruik gesteld. Als u gebruikmaakt van klassieke metrische gegevens, moet u vóór die datum overstappen op metrische gegevens in Azure Monitor. Dit artikel helpt u bij het maken van de overstap.

Azure Storage maakt gebruik van de Opslaganalyse-oplossing om metrische gegevens op te slaan die geaggregeerde transactiestatistieken en capaciteitsgegevens over aanvragen naar een opslagservice bevatten. Transacties worden gerapporteerd op het niveau van de API-bewerking en op het niveau van de opslagservice. Capaciteit wordt gerapporteerd op het niveau van de opslagservice. Metrische gegevens kunnen worden gebruikt voor het volgende:

  • Gebruik van opslagservice analyseren.
  • Problemen met aanvragen voor de opslagservice vaststellen.
  • De prestaties verbeteren van toepassingen die gebruikmaken van een service.

Opslaganalyse metrische gegevens zijn standaard ingeschakeld voor nieuwe opslagaccounts. U kunt metrische gegevens configureren in de Azure Portal, met behulp van PowerShell of met behulp van de Azure CLI. Zie Metrische gegevens van Azure Storage-analyse inschakelen en beheren (klassiek) voor stapsgewijze instructies. U kunt Opslaganalyse ook programmatisch inschakelen via de REST API of de clientbibliotheek. Gebruik de bewerkingen Service-eigenschappen instellen om Opslaganalyse voor elke service in te schakelen.

Notitie

Opslaganalyse metrische gegevens zijn beschikbaar voor Azure Blob Storage, Azure Queue Storage, Azure Table Storage en Azure Files. Opslaganalyse metrische gegevens zijn nu klassieke metrische gegevens. U wordt aangeraden metrische opslaggegevens te gebruiken in Azure Monitor in plaats van Opslaganalyse metrische gegevens.

Metrische gegevens voor transacties

Een robuuste set gegevens wordt vastgelegd met intervallen per uur of per minuut voor elke opslagservice en aangevraagde API-bewerking, waaronder inkomend en uitgaand verkeer, beschikbaarheid, fouten en gecategoriseerde aanvraagpercentages. Zie Opslaganalyse tabelschema voor metrische gegevens voor een volledige lijst met transactiegegevens.

Transactiegegevens worden vastgelegd op serviceniveau en api-bewerkingsniveau. Op serviceniveau worden statistieken die alle aangevraagde API-bewerkingen samenvatten, elk uur naar een tabelentiteit geschreven, zelfs als er geen aanvragen naar de service zijn gedaan. Op het niveau van de API-bewerking worden statistieken alleen naar een entiteit geschreven als de bewerking binnen dat uur is aangevraagd.

Als u bijvoorbeeld een GetBlob-bewerking uitvoert op uw blob-service, Opslaganalyse Metrische gegevens de aanvraag in een logboek en neemt deze op in de geaggregeerde gegevens voor de blobservice en de GetBlob-bewerking. Als er gedurende het uur geen GetBlob-bewerking wordt aangevraagd, wordt er geen entiteit geschreven naar $MetricsTransactionsBlob voor die bewerking.

Metrische gegevens over transacties worden vastgelegd voor gebruikersaanvragen en aanvragen die door Opslaganalyse zelf worden gedaan. Aanvragen door Opslaganalyse voor het schrijven van logboeken en tabelentiteiten worden bijvoorbeeld vastgelegd.

Metrische gegevens over capaciteit

Notitie

Momenteel zijn metrische gegevens over capaciteit alleen beschikbaar voor de blobservice.

Capaciteitsgegevens worden dagelijks vastgelegd voor de blobservice van een opslagaccount en er worden twee tabelentiteiten geschreven. De ene entiteit biedt statistieken voor gebruikersgegevens en de andere bevat statistieken over de $logs blobcontainer die wordt gebruikt door Opslaganalyse. De tabel $MetricsCapacityBlob bevat de volgende statistieken:

  • Capaciteit: de hoeveelheid opslagruimte die wordt gebruikt door de blobservice van het opslagaccount, in bytes.

  • ContainerCount: het aantal blobcontainers in de blobservice van het opslagaccount.

  • ObjectCount: het aantal vastgelegde en niet-doorgevoerde blok- of pagina-blobs in de blobservice van het opslagaccount.

    Zie tabelschema voor metrische gegevens Opslaganalyse voor meer informatie over metrische gegevens over capaciteit.

Hoe metrische gegevens worden opgeslagen

Alle metrische gegevens voor elk van de opslagservices worden opgeslagen in drie tabellen die voor die service zijn gereserveerd. De ene tabel is voor transactiegegevens, de ene tabel voor transactiegegevens van de minuut en de andere tabel voor capaciteitsgegevens. Transactie- en minuuttransactiegegevens bestaan uit aanvraag- en antwoordgegevens. Capaciteitsgegevens bestaan uit opslaggebruiksgegevens. Metrische uurgegevens, metrische gegevens van minuten en capaciteit voor de blobservice van een opslagaccount worden geopend in tabellen met een naam zoals beschreven in de volgende tabel.

Niveau van metrische gegevens Tabelnamen Ondersteund voor versies
Metrische gegevens per uur, primaire locatie - $MetricsTransactionsBlob
- $MetricsTransactionsTable
- $MetricsTransactionsQueue
Alleen versies van vóór 15 augustus 2013. Hoewel deze namen nog steeds worden ondersteund, raden we u aan over te schakelen naar de volgende tabellen.
Metrische gegevens per uur, primaire locatie - $MetricsHourPrimaryTransactionsBlob
- $MetricsHourPrimaryTransactionsTable
- $MetricsHourPrimaryTransactionsQueue
- $MetricsHourPrimaryTransactionsFile
Alle versies. Ondersteuning voor metrische gegevens van de bestandsservice is alleen beschikbaar in versie 5 april 2015 en hoger.
Metrische gegevens van minuten, primaire locatie - $MetricsMinutePrimaryTransactionsBlob
- $MetricsMinutePrimaryTransactionsTable
- $MetricsMinutePrimaryTransactionsQueue
- $MetricsMinutePrimaryTransactionsFile
Alle versies. Ondersteuning voor metrische gegevens van de bestandsservice is alleen beschikbaar in versie 5 april 2015 en hoger.
Metrische gegevens per uur, secundaire locatie - $MetricsHourSecondaryTransactionsBlob
- $MetricsHourSecondaryTransactionsTable
- $MetricsHourSecondaryTransactionsQueue
Alle versies. Geografisch redundante replicatie met leestoegang moet zijn ingeschakeld.
Metrische gegevens van minuten, secundaire locatie - $MetricsMinuteSecondaryTransactionsBlob
- $MetricsMinuteSecondaryTransactionsTable
- $MetricsMinuteSecondaryTransactionsQueue
Alle versies. Geografisch redundante replicatie met leestoegang moet zijn ingeschakeld.
Capaciteit (alleen blobservice) $MetricsCapacityBlob Alle versies.

Deze tabellen worden automatisch gemaakt wanneer Opslaganalyse is ingeschakeld voor een opslagservice-eindpunt. Ze zijn toegankelijk via de naamruimte van het opslagaccount, bijvoorbeeld https://<accountname>.table.core.windows.net/Tables("$MetricsTransactionsBlob"). De tabellen met metrische gegevens worden niet weergegeven in een vermeldingsbewerking en moeten rechtstreeks worden geopend via de tabelnaam.

Waarschuwingen voor metrische gegevens

Overweeg waarschuwingen in de Azure Portal in te stellen, zodat u automatisch op de hoogte wordt gesteld van belangrijke wijzigingen in het gedrag van uw opslagservices. Zie Waarschuwingen voor metrische gegevens maken voor stapsgewijze instructies.

Als u een hulpprogramma Storage Explorer gebruikt om deze metrische gegevens in een gescheiden indeling te downloaden, kunt u Microsoft Excel gebruiken om de gegevens te analyseren. Zie Azure Storage-clienthulpprogramma's voor een lijst met beschikbare Storage Explorer hulpprogramma's.

Belangrijk

Er kan een vertraging zijn tussen een opslag gebeurtenis en het moment waarop de bijbehorende metrische gegevens per uur of minuut worden vastgelegd. In het geval van metrische gegevens van minuten kunnen enkele minuten aan gegevens tegelijk worden geschreven. Dit probleem kan ertoe leiden dat transacties van eerdere minuten worden samengevoegd in de transactie voor de huidige minuut. Wanneer dit probleem zich voordoet, beschikt de waarschuwingsservice mogelijk niet over alle beschikbare metrische gegevens voor het geconfigureerde waarschuwingsinterval. Dit kan ertoe leiden dat waarschuwingen onverwacht worden geactiveerd.

Facturering voor metrische opslaggegevens

Schrijfaanvragen voor het maken van tabelentiteiten voor metrische gegevens worden in rekening gebracht tegen de standaardtarieven die van toepassing zijn op alle Azure Storage-bewerkingen.

Leesaanvragen van metrische gegevens door een client kunnen ook worden gefactureerd tegen standaardtarieven.

De capaciteit die wordt gebruikt door de tabellen met metrische gegevens is ook factureerbaar. Gebruik de volgende informatie om een schatting te maken van de hoeveelheid capaciteit die wordt gebruikt voor het opslaan van metrische gegevens:

  • Als elk uur een service gebruikmaakt van elke API in elke service, wordt er elk uur ongeveer 148 KB aan gegevens opgeslagen in de transactietabellen voor metrische gegevens als u een samenvatting op serviceniveau en API-niveau hebt ingeschakeld.
  • Als binnen elk uur een service gebruikmaakt van elke API in de service, wordt ongeveer 12 kB aan gegevens elk uur opgeslagen in de transactietabellen voor metrische gegevens als u alleen een samenvatting op serviceniveau hebt ingeschakeld.
  • Aan de capaciteitstabel voor blobs worden elke dag twee rijen toegevoegd, mits u zich hebt aangemeld voor logboeken. Dit scenario impliceert dat de grootte van deze tabel elke dag met ongeveer 300 bytes toeneemt.

Volgende stappen